A Beginner’s Guide to Search Engine Marketing for Local Businesses
- Muhammad Abubakar
- 1 day ago
- 6 min read
Search Engine Marketing (SEM) is a digital advertising strategy that allows businesses to appear at the top of search engine results pages (SERPs) through paid advertisements. Unlike organic search engine optimization (SEO), which takes time to build and relies on long-term content strategies, SEM offers immediate visibility to potential customers actively searching for your products or services. For local businesses, this means being front and center when someone searches phrases like “plumber near me” or “best coffee shop in [city].” Platforms like Google Ads allow you to run local PPC ads that target specific locations, making SEM a powerful tool for driving foot traffic, phone calls, and form submissions.
While SEO is crucial for long-term growth, SEM fills the gap by generating fast, measurable results. By combining both, businesses can dominate search real estate and reach customers at multiple stages of the buying journey. The major advantages of Google Ads for small businesses include precise targeting (by location, device, and even time of day), measurable ROI, and the ability to scale campaigns as needed. Whether you're looking to boost seasonal promotions or increase brand awareness, paid search for local services ensures your business gets seen by the right people at the right time—when they’re ready to take action.

What is Search Engine Marketing (SEM)?
Search Engine Marketing (SEM) is a form of digital advertising that allows businesses to appear at the top of search engine results pages (SERPs) by paying for placement. Rather than waiting for organic rankings, SEM puts your business in front of potential customers instantly when they search for specific keywords related to your products or services. Platforms like Google Ads and Bing Ads make it possible for local businesses to run highly targeted campaigns that show up when someone nearby searches for what they offer—whether it’s “emergency HVAC repair,” “flower delivery near me,” or “local tax consultant.” This immediate visibility makes SEM especially valuable for businesses that want to generate leads quickly.
It’s important to understand how SEM differs from SEO. Search Engine Optimization (SEO) focuses on improving your website's content and structure to rank organically over time. It’s a long-term strategy that builds authority and credibility. On the other hand, SEM is paid advertising, designed for quick results—you bid on keywords, create compelling ad copy, and drive targeted traffic right away. While they serve different purposes, SEM and SEO work best when used together. SEM is perfect for launching promotions, reaching high-intent searchers, and testing offers, while SEO builds sustainable, long-term visibility.
Why SEM is a Game-Changer for Local Businesses
Search Engine Marketing is a game-changer for local businesses because it allows them to appear at the top of search results right when customers are ready to take action. By targeting high-intent keywords like “emergency dentist near me” or “best pizza in [city],” SEM ensures your business is seen by people who are actively searching for your service and ready to make a decision. These types of searches often result in immediate actions—whether it’s a website visit, a phone call, or a walk-in appointment—making SEM one of the most effective tools for driving conversions quickly.
Another major advantage of SEM is its hyper-targeted reach through geo-targeting. Local businesses can set ads to display only within specific cities, zip codes, or even a set radius around their storefront. This ensures your ads are shown to the right audience—those who are close enough to actually visit or hire you—while avoiding wasted ad spend on people outside your service area. Whether you're promoting a seasonal deal or trying to boost slow-day traffic, geo-targeted SEM helps you reach your local market with precision and efficiency.
Setting Up a Local SEM Campaign
Setting up a successful local SEM campaign starts with choosing the right keywords—ones that match what your ideal customers are searching for. Focus on local intent keywords such as “wedding photographer in [city],” “roof repair [zip code],” or “emergency HVAC service near me.” These phrases indicate that the user is not only looking for your service but is also in your area and ready to act. To find the best keyword opportunities, use tools like Google Keyword Planner, Ubersuggest, or SEMRush to identify high-traffic, low-competition search terms that fit your business and location.
Once you have your keywords, you’ll need to craft effective ad copy that grabs attention and drives clicks. Your ads should include the service you offer, your location, a key benefit (like 24/7 availability or same-day service), and a strong call to action such as “Book Now,” “Call Today,” or “Get a Free Quote.” Don’t just write one version—test multiple ad variations to see what messaging resonates most with your audience. Finally, make sure your geo-targeting is dialed in within Google Ads. You can target specific cities, zip codes, or even a defined radius around your business location. If you're running campaigns in multiple areas, customize your ad copy for each region to make your messaging more relevant and increase your conversion rates.

Budgeting & Bidding Tips for Small Businesses
When it comes to budgeting for local SEM, the good news is that you don’t need a massive budget to get started. Many small businesses successfully launch local campaigns with as little as $300 to $500 per month. The key is to start small and scale smart—begin by targeting a focused set of high-intent, local keywords that are more likely to convert. Once you start seeing results and gathering data, you can gradually expand your keyword list, increase your ad spend, and test new geographic areas. This controlled approach helps you get the most out of your budget without wasting money on unproven strategies.
When setting up your campaigns, take advantage of Google Ads' Smart Bidding strategies, such as Maximize Conversions or Target CPA, to automate your bidding based on performance goals. Alternatively, if you prefer more control, you can use Manual CPC to set your own bids for each keyword. Both methods have their pros and cons, so it’s worth testing which works best for your business. No matter which strategy you choose, always set daily budget limits to avoid overspending and closely monitor your cost-per-click (CPC) to ensure you’re staying profitable. With smart budgeting and bidding, small businesses can run highly effective local SEM campaigns without breaking the bank.
Measuring Success in Local SEM
To get the most out of your local SEM campaigns, it's essential to track key performance metrics that show how well your ads are working. Some of the most important metrics include click-through rate (CTR), which shows how many people are clicking your ads; conversion rate, which tells you how many of those clicks are turning into actual leads or sales; cost per lead (CPL), which helps you understand how much you're spending to acquire a customer; and impressions, which measure how often your ads are being seen. By connecting Google Ads with Google Analytics, you can dive deeper into user behavior, see where your traffic is coming from, and accurately measure your return on investment (ROI).
Once your campaign is live and generating data, it’s time to optimize based on results. Begin by pausing any low-performing keywords that are getting clicks but not converting, and reallocate your budget toward high-converting terms or ads. Regularly perform A/B tests on your ad copy, headlines, and landing pages to improve performance over time. Even small changes—like tweaking a call-to-action or changing the layout of your landing page—can significantly impact results. SEM isn’t a “set it and forget it” tool; it’s a strategy that thrives on continuous improvement.
Conclusion
Search Engine Marketing (SEM) offers incredible value for local businesses by providing immediate visibility, targeted reach, and measurable ROI. With the right strategy, SEM allows your business to appear in front of high-intent customers exactly when they’re searching for your services—leading to more calls, clicks, and conversions. Whether you're a service provider, retailer, or local professional, paid search ads can drive traffic to your business faster than almost any other digital channel.
If you're new to SEM, don’t feel pressured to go all in right away. Start small, track your results, and scale gradually as you identify what works best for your audience. Remember, even a well-targeted campaign can underperform without the right setup or optimization. That’s where professional support makes all the difference. Need help running high-converting SEM campaigns for your local business? Contact Dynamic Marketing Pros for a free consultation. Let’s turn your ad budget into real results.
%20(1).png)
